There is never enough time in the workplace to do training. Consider a whole day for training? No way. Can’t do. So then what? This is a dilemma that is faced everyday by companies. Lack of training cost companies many lost hours. Under skilled staff appear to be inefficient and ineffective.

The development and up skilling of staff is a trade-off. Time lost for training versus time gained as staff become more skilled and therefore more efficient and effective. The planning of time for training should be robust and non-negotiable. Everyone should attend training with a positive attitude towards learning. (This is not a day off). Companies need to engender a culture of constant self-development and upskilling.

Delegates who have attended an Excel course found that their new Excel skills have saved up to 2 hours in their day. So if a company sent 4 delegates on a training course the net result could be 8 extra hours available every day. That would equate to having 1 extra staff member!

Training is a short term cost with long term savings.
